Programmer’s Note
Described as a kung fu “dramedy”, this warm and entertaining film may be made in the US but it has the heart of a Hong Kong action movie. As three childhood friends reunited when their kung fu master is mysteriously murdered, Alain Uy, Ron Yuan (an appealing actor who could be a Asian American cousin of Thomas Haden Church) and Mykel Shannon Jenkins make an engaging trio of grumps as they try to kickstart their teenage fight skills in middle age. First time feature director Tran Quoc Bao does a good job balancing comedy, thrills and some fairly kickass action as the three men investigate the murder and come face to face with a deadly kung fu assassin. Set and shot in the Pacific Northwest, the film is an affectionate cultural smorgasbord which should win over Asian fans as well as American.
MIKE GOODRIDGE
Synopsis
Three childhood Kung Fu prodigies have grown into washed-up, middle-aged men, now one kick away from pulling their hamstrings. But when their master is murdered, they must juggle their dead-end jobs, dad duties and overcome old grudges to avenge his death.
Director
Bao Tran
Born in the US in 1980, Vietnamese American Tran Quoc Bao was mentored by master action director Corey Yuen and featured plenty of action and suspense sequences in his short films like Carmen’s Virtue (2003), Bookie (2008) and The Challenger (2015). The Paper Tigers is his first feature and had its world premiere at the Fantasia Film Festival in August. He is also an accomplished editor with credits including Vietnamese features Cho Lon (2013) and Jackpot (2015).
